If you're thinking about getting a 510, you might as well go with the eGo or Tornado from Totally Wicked, they're the same product. The eGo is a 510 but with bigger, longer lasting batteries. The eGo/Tornado does take a different charger than the 510. If you try to charge an eGo on a 510 charger, it takes a lot longer for the battery to charge. If you try to charge a 510 on an eGo charger, you can kiss your batteries goodbye because they literally can catch fire!

It really depends on how much you're going to vape as to which one will work best for you, the 510 or the eGo. If you find that you're an all day vapor, you're better off with the eGo since the batteries last a lot longer before needing to be recharged.

As far as the question if the EGO is "only" battery difference the answer is - yes and no.

Most eGO users prefer low resistance atomizers. These are not recommended for the standard 510 battery as the drain is too high and will likely ruin them. Therefore, while battery life is the biggest advantage with them over the standard 510 - it is not the only one.
